Code
Description
C0500 Warming-up failure
C0510 Abnormally low fusing
temperature
C0520 Abnormally high fusing
temperature
C0602 Cable unwound
C0650 SHOME signal error
C0900 3
rd
Drawer Paper Lift-Up
Sensor malfunction
C0904 3
rd
Drawer Paper Lift-Up
Motor's failure to turn
Detection Timing
The surface temperature of the Upper Fusing Roller
does not reach a specified level even after the lapse of
a predetermined period of time during warming-up as
detailed below:
• From room temperature to 90°C: Within 180 sec.
• From 90°C to 140°C: Within 140 sec.
• From 140°C to 170°C: Within 135 sec.
The copier fails to complete its warm-up cycle within
135 sec. after the temperature has reached 170°C.
• The surface temperature of the Upper Using Roller
remains less than 120°C for a continuous period of
2 sec. or more after the copier has completed warm-
ing up.
• The surface temperature of the Lower Using Roller
remains 80°C or less for a continuous period of 2
sec. or more after the copier has completed warm-
ing up.
• The surface temperature of the Upper Using Roller
remains 215°C or more for a continuous period of 2
sec. or more after the copier has completed warm-
ing up.
• The surface temperature of the Lower Using Roller
remains 200°C or more for a continuous period of 2
sec. or more after the copier has completed warm-
ing up.
A Scanner drive command is issued when the Scan-
ner is at its home position and the Scanner Reference
Position Sensor remains blocked even after the lapse
of a given period of time (after the Scanner has been
driven to move a given distance thereafter).
A Scanner drive command is issued when the Scan-
ner is at a position other than its home and the Scan-
ner Reference Position Sensor is not blocked even
after the lapse of a given period of time (after the
Scanner has been driven to move a given distance
thereafter).
